Frequently Asked Questions about Prospect Lefferts Gardens

How much are Studio apartments in Prospect Lefferts Gardens?

There are currently 106 Studio Apartments in Prospect Lefferts Gardens with rent ranges from $2,519 to $3,850 with an average price of $3,382.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Prospect Lefferts Gardens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Prospect Lefferts Gardens ranges from $2,599 to $5,110 with an average monthly rent of $3,831.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Prospect Lefferts Gardens c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Prospect Lefferts Gardens range from $3,059 to $6,327.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,740.

How expensive are Prospect Lefferts Gardens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 83 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Prospect Lefferts Gardens on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,300 to $6,875 - averaging $5,158 for the location.
